Science park expert Jane Kennedy joins to drive growth

Sandwich, Kent, June 15 2021 – Discovery Park, the Life Sciences Opportunity Zone for ambitious and growing life sciences companies, is pleased to announce the appointment of science park expert Jane Kennedy to the new role of Chief Business Officer (CBO). The new CBO, who has over a decade of experience of science parks and incubators, will play an important role in building the community of innovative companies at Discovery Park. This will include new tenants for the Park’s Incubator facility, which is expected to open at the beginning of 2022.

Jane brings to Discovery Park extensive experience of building life sciences communities and attracting tenants, driving success at Roslin BioCentre and BioCity Scotland. Via involvement in the UK BioIncubator Forum, the Glasgow BioCorridor, Glasgow’s Clinical Innovation Zone and the University of Edinburgh’s Bayes Centre, she has expertise in developing collaborations to drive innovation and economic growth. Joining from Eden Scott Talent Spark, where she developed management teams and Boards for high-tech companies, Jane spent her early career in advertising and communications.

ABOUT DISCOVERY PARK (WWW.DISCOVERY-PARK.CO.UK)
Discovery Park is a thriving part of the South East’s life science community. The site offers high quality laboratory, office and manufacturing facilities, the space and support to expand, access to local finance, and a strong local scientific talent pool. It has been named a prestigious UK Life Sciences Opportunity Zone by the UK Government. Its Strategic Pillars are Innovation, Digital and AI in Healthcare, Advanced Manufacturing (including a Manufacturing Village) and STEM skills development. Scientific Elements of focus are advanced therapies, agritech, biologicals and neuroscience (particularly ophthalmology).

The growing tenant community includes Pfizer, which built the site’s reputation as a centre for drug discovery and discovered some of the most famous drugs in the world here. Other tenants include Algaecytes, Canterbury Christ Church University, Concept Life Sciences, eXroid, Firza, Genea Biomedx, LGC, Viatris, Psyros Diagnostics, Salvensis, VisusNano and Wren Healthcare. Discovery Park is home to 160+ companies employing 3,500 employees in total.
